Essential SEO Strategies for Food and Beverage Businesses
1. Keyword Research
- Identify relevant keywords that reflect your menu, cuisine, location, and unique offerings.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ner to discover high-impact keywords and phrases with substantial search volume.
2. Optimized Website Content
- Craft compelling, keyword-rich content for your website. Ensure that each page, including menu items, descriptions, and location details, is optimized for search engines. High-quality content not only enhances SEO but also engages visitors.
3. Local SEO Optimization
- Claim and optimize your Google My Business (GMB) listing. Provide accurate information about your business, including address, phone number, business hours, and high-quality images. Encourage customers to leave reviews to enhance local credibility.
4. Mobile-Friendly Design
- Given the prevalence of mobile searches, having a mobile-friendly website is crucial. Google prioritizes mobile-friendly sites in its rankings, making it essential for delivering a seamless user experience to customers on the go.
5. Image Optimization
- Optimize images on your website by using descriptive file names and alt tags. High-quality, appetizing images can entice potential customers and contribute to a positive user experience.
6. Local Citations
- Ensure your business information is consistent across online directories, review sites, and local citation platforms. Consistency builds trust with search engines and improves your chances of appearing in local search results.
7. Social Media Integration
- Leverage social media platforms to promote your food and beverage business. Share mouthwatering images, engage with your audience, and encourage user-generated content. Social signals contribute to search engine rankings.
8. Customer Reviews
- Encourage satisfied customers to leave positive reviews on platforms like Google, Yelp, and TripAdvisor. Positive reviews not only influence potential customers but also contribute to local search ranking factors.
9. Structured Data Markup
- Implement structured data markup, such as Schema.org, to provide search engines with additional context about your business. This can enhance rich snippets in search results, making your listings more appealing.
10. Local Link Building
- Build local backlinks by collaborating with other businesses, local events, and community organizations. Local link building can improve your website’s authority and strengthen its position in local search results.

Measuring Success with SEO Metrics
1. Organic Traffic
-
-
- Monitor the growth of organic traffic to your website. Tools like Google Analytics provide insights into the number of visitors, their behavior, and the keywords driving traffic.
-
2. Keyword Rankings
-
-
- Track your keyword rankings regularly. Tools like SEMrush or Ahrefs can help you monitor your position in search engine results for targeted keywords.
-
3. Conversion Rates
-
-
- Analyze conversion rates by tracking actions such as online reservations, menu downloads, or newsletter sign-ups. Monitoring conversions provides insights into the effectiveness of your SEO strategy.
-
4. Local Visibility
-
-
- Keep an eye on your local search visibility. Tools like Moz Local or BrightLocal can assist in tracking your business’s presence across various local directories and search platforms.
